Interesting Facts about N,N-Diethyl-4-phenylazo-aniline
N,N-Diethyl-4-phenylazo-aniline is a fascinating compound that belongs to the class of azo dyes, which are notable for their vibrant colors and extensive applications in various industries. Here are some intriguing aspects of this compound:
- Azo Compounds: This compound features an azo group (–N=N–), which is responsible for its bright color and is derived from the reaction between an aromatic amine and a nitrosating agent.
- Usage in Dyes: N,N-Diethyl-4-phenylazo-aniline is primarily used in textile dyeing. Its ability to produce rich, lasting colors made it a popular choice among fabric manufacturers.
- Historical Significance: Azo dyes, including this compound, were among the first synthetic dyes developed in the 19th century, revolutionizing the dyeing industry and allowing for a wider range of colors than those available from natural sources.
- Stability Considerations: The stability of azo dyes can vary under different conditions, particularly when exposed to light and heat, which is a significant consideration for manufacturers aiming to produce long-lasting dyed products.
- Analytical Applications: Beyond their use in textiles, azo compounds are often utilized in analytical chemistry as indicators or reagents due to their distinct color changes in response to chemical reactions.

Solubility of N,N-Diethyl-4-phenylazo-aniline
N,N-diethyl-4-phenylazo-aniline, a compound known for its vibrant color due to the azo group, has unique solubility characteristics.
When discussing the solubility of this compound, consider the following:
As a rule of thumb, it is said that "like dissolves like"; thus, the non-polar character of N,N-diethyl-4-phenylazo-aniline influences its better solubility in non-polar or slightly polar solvents compared to highly polar ones.
